ABSTRACT:
A power amplifier is provided that includes a plurality of stages. Each of the stages is capable of being controlled by a first supply voltage or a second supply voltage. The first supply voltage is provided by a linear amplifier, and the second supply voltage is provided by a switching converter. A first stage is capable of being controlled by the first supply voltage, and a second stage is capable of being controlled by the second supply voltage.
